如何自己搭建云服务器,2025年最新指南
在数字化快速发展的今天,云服务器已成为企业和个人存储数据、运行应用的重要工具,虽然市面上有许多成熟的云服务提供商,但自己搭建云服务器不仅能提高数据自主权,还能根据需求灵活调整配置,本文将详细介绍如何从零开始搭建一台属于自己的云服务器,并探讨其优势与适用场景。
为什么选择自己搭建云服务器?
-
更高的数据控制权
使用第三方云服务时,数据存储和访问权限往往受限于服务商的规则,而自建云服务器可以完全掌控数据安全,避免隐私泄露风险。 -
成本可控
长期使用商业云服务可能产生较高的费用,尤其是流量和存储需求较大的用户,自建服务器可以一次性投入硬件,后续仅需支付电费和网络费用。 -
灵活定制
商业云服务通常提供标准化的配置,而自建服务器可以按需调整CPU、内存、存储等硬件,满足特定业务需求。
搭建云服务器的基本步骤
选择合适的硬件
云服务器的核心是硬件,建议选择:
- CPU:多核处理器(如Intel Xeon或AMD EPYC)以支持高并发任务。
- 内存:至少16GB,若运行数据库或虚拟化环境,建议32GB以上。
- 存储:SSD提供更快的读写速度,适合频繁访问的应用;HDD适合大容量存储。
- 网络:千兆或万兆网卡,确保高速数据传输。
安装操作系统
常见的服务器操作系统包括:
- Linux(如Ubuntu Server、CentOS Stream)——免费、稳定,适合大多数应用。
- Windows Server——适合依赖Windows生态的应用,但需支付授权费用。
配置虚拟化环境(可选)
如果需要在一台物理服务器上运行多个虚拟机,可以使用:
- KVM(Linux下的开源虚拟化方案)
- Proxmox VE(基于KVM的虚拟化管理平台)
- VMware ESXi(企业级虚拟化方案)
部署云管理平台
为了让服务器具备云服务功能,可以安装:
- OpenStack(适用于大规模云环境)
- Nextcloud(适合个人或小型团队的文件存储与协作)
- Docker + Kubernetes(用于容器化应用管理)
设置远程访问与安全防护
- SSH远程管理(Linux)或 RDP(Windows)
- 防火墙配置(如iptables或ufw)
- 定期备份(使用rsync或Borg Backup)
自建云服务器的适用场景
- 个人开发者:用于代码托管、测试环境搭建。
- 中小企业:运行内部管理系统、私有云存储。
- 科研机构:处理大数据分析、高性能计算任务。
自建 vs. 商业云服务
对比项 | 自建云服务器 | 商业云服务(如AWS、Azure) |
---|---|---|
成本 | 前期投入高,长期成本低 | 按需付费,长期可能更贵 |
灵活性 | 完全自定义 | 受限于服务商方案 |
维护难度 | 需自行管理硬件和软件 | 由服务商提供运维支持 |
扩展性 | 受限于硬件升级 | 可随时调整资源 |
推荐方案:结合自建与托管服务
如果不想完全自建,可以选择混合云方案,将核心数据放在自建服务器,非关键业务托管至商业云。必安云提供高性价比的IDC托管服务,支持灵活的网络和存储方案,适合需要稳定基础设施的用户。
自己搭建云服务器虽然有一定技术门槛,但能带来更高的自主权和成本优势,对于技术爱好者或中小企业来说,合理规划硬件和软件架构,完全可以打造一套稳定高效的私有云环境,如果希望减少运维压力,也可以选择必安云的专业IDC服务,享受企业级基础设施支持。
无论选择哪种方式,2025年的云计算趋势都指向更灵活、更安全的解决方案,希望本文能帮助你找到最适合的方案!
扫描二维码推送至手机访问。
版权声明:本文由必安云计算发布,如需转载请注明出处。
本文链接:https://www.bayidc.com/article/index.php/post/4417.html